在易语言编程环境中,"超级列表框+数据库使用"是一个常见的数据展示与操作的实践案例。超级列表框是易语言提供的一种控件,它能够显示大量数据并支持多种操作,如选择、排序、搜索等。结合数据库类源码,我们可以实现从数据库中获取数据并动态加载到超级列表框中,以便用户进行查看、编辑或管理。
我们要理解易语言的数据库类源码。易语言提供了多种数据库接口,如ODBC(Open Database Connectivity)、ADO(ActiveX Data Objects)等,这些接口允许程序连接到各种类型的数据库,如MySQL、SQL Server、Access等。通过创建数据库连接对象,设置连接字符串,可以实现与数据库的通信。
在实际操作中,我们首先需要建立数据库连接,设置相应的数据库驱动、服务器地址、数据库名、用户名和密码。然后,创建SQL查询语句来获取需要的数据。这通常涉及SELECT语句,例如:"SELECT * FROM TableName",这将选取表TableName中的所有记录。
接下来,我们需要使用易语言的数据库查询函数执行SQL语句,并获取结果集。结果集可以被转化为数据表对象,再逐行读取,将每行数据的字段值提取出来。此时,我们可以利用超级列表框的添加行或者批量添加行的方法,将数据填充到列表框中。每个字段对应列表框的一列,数据行则对应列表框的一条记录。
在超级列表框中,我们还可以设置各种属性以满足不同需求,如设置是否显示列头、是否允许多选、列宽是否可调整等。此外,可以响应用户的操作事件,如单击、双击、选择改变等,从而进行相应的数据库操作,如更新、删除记录。
在"help_2edb_listbox.e"这个文件中,可能包含了关于如何在易语言中使用超级列表框与数据库的详细教程或示例代码。它可能涵盖了如何建立数据库连接、编写SQL语句、填充列表框、处理用户事件等方面的内容。通过学习和研究这个文件,开发者能够更好地掌握在易语言环境下实现数据库与界面交互的技术。
"超级列表框+数据库使用"是易语言开发中数据展示和管理的重要技巧。它涉及数据库连接、SQL查询、数据绑定以及用户交互等多个环节,对于提升应用程序的功能性和用户体验具有重要意义。通过深入学习和实践,开发者可以构建出更加高效、友好的数据库应用。